Which Northern Kentucky basketball teams are in latest Elite 16 poll?

Northern Kentucky Hoops Report: Which Teams Hold Court in the Latest Elite 16 Poll?

The landscape of Kentucky high school basketball is a weekly drama, a shifting chessboard where one loss can topple a king and a signature win can crown a new contender. As we move into the heart of the 2025-2026 season, the latest statewide Elite 16 Media Poll, compiled by Jason Frakes of the Louisville Courier-Journal, has delivered its verdict. For Northern Kentucky fans, the results are a compelling mix of stalwart consistency and high-stakes volatility, proving once again that the talent north of the Ohio River is a force to be reckoned with on the state’s grandest stages.

A Shifting Throne: Covington Catholic Eyes the Crown in Volatile Boys Poll

If the boys’ statewide poll were a novel, we’d be in a page-turning chapter of palace intrigue. For the third time this season, a new team sits atop the mountain, underscoring the remarkable parity and competitiveness across the Commonwealth. This week, it’s the Colonels of Covington Catholic applying the most intriguing pressure. Despite still possessing just a single blemish on their record, the Colonels find themselves in the thick of the conversation, receiving first-place votes and serving notice that their championship pedigree is alive and well.

This fluidity at the very top creates a fascinating dynamic. While another program may hold the No. 1 ranking, the presence of CovCath in the conversation, with voters actively considering them the state’s best, speaks volumes about their schedule, their talent, and the respect they command from media statewide. It sets the stage for a second-half season where every game is a referendum on who truly deserves the top spot come tournament time.

Northern Kentucky’s Pillars: Local Teams in the Statewide Spotlight

Beyond the top-line drama, the Elite 16 poll serves as a critical barometer for regional strength. The Enquirer’s voters, representing the Eighth and Ninth Regions, ensure the accomplishments of local squads get the statewide recognition they deserve. This week’s poll highlights several Northern Kentucky programs entrenched among Kentucky’s elite.

For the boys, the continued presence of Covington Catholic near the apex is the headline. Their combination of disciplined execution, defensive tenacity, and offensive firepower makes them a nightmare matchup and a perennial threat to cut down the nets in Lexington. Their pursuit of another state title is the central narrative for the region.

On the girls’ side, the poll tells a story of impressive stability. The fact that there were no changes to the top nine of the girls’ Elite 16 indicates that the established powers are taking care of business. This consistency often signals a high level of play and coaching, where the best teams separate themselves early and defend their status weekly. Northern Kentucky’s top girls’ programs are clearly part of that entrenched elite.

Game of the Week: A Marquee Showdown with Regional Implications

While polls drive discussion, games decide destinies. This week, the spotlight shines brightly on a colossal matchup that could have seismic effects on future rankings and postseason seeding. The girls’ Simon Kenton Pioneers are set to travel to face the Cooper Jaguars on January 27th. This contest has been officially designated the girls game of the week in the state, a testament to the quality and importance of both programs.

This isn’t just another region game; it’s a potential state tournament preview. Both teams likely feature in the Elite 16 poll and carry aspirations of making a deep run at Rupp Arena. Key storylines to watch include:

  • Star Power: Which team’s standout players will rise to the moment in a high-pressure environment?
  • Defensive Adjustments: How will each coach scheme to stop the other’s primary offensive weapons?
  • Postseason Atmosphere: This game will be played with a tournament-level intensity, providing a crucial test for both rosters.

The outcome will resonate beyond Northern Kentucky, sending a clear message to the rest of the state about the region’s strength and potentially reshuffling the order in next week’s Elite 16 poll.
